Abstract

This article discusses the events that led to the closure of the Saint Francis hospital and medical charity for the poor people run by the Franciscan Sisters of the Poor in New York, N.Y. The evacuation from the hospital will still proceed in spite of the publicity. No formal announcements have been made by the city regarding its closure and who would take over the building and the facilities. Several members of the hospital from the housekeeping staff to the doctors have began to look for jobs.
